#c18440 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c18440 is composed of 75.7% red, 51.8%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31.6% magenta, 66.8%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 31.6 degrees, a saturation of 51% and a lightness of 50.4%. #c18440 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ff80 with #830900.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#c18440

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020100 is the darkest color, while #fbf6f2 is the lightest one.
